千锋教育-做有情怀、有良心、有品质的职业教育机构

400-811-9990
手机站
千锋教育

千锋学习站 | 随时随地免费学

千锋教育

扫一扫进入千锋手机站

领取全套视频
千锋教育

关注千锋学习站小程序
随时随地免费学习课程

上海
  • 北京
  • 郑州
  • 武汉
  • 成都
  • 西安
  • 沈阳
  • 广州
  • 南京
  • 深圳
  • 大连
  • 青岛
  • 杭州
  • 重庆
当前位置:南昌千锋IT培训  >  技术干货  >  python如何读取csv文件并输出表格

python如何读取csv文件并输出表格

来源:千锋教育
发布人:xqq
时间: 2023-08-21 12:47:54

Python提供了多种方法来读取和处理CSV文件,并将其输出为表格形式。以下是一种常见的方法:

我们需要导入csv模块:

import csv

然后,我们可以使用csv.reader()函数来读取CSV文件。假设我们有一个名为data.csv的文件,其中包含以下内容:

Name, Age, City

John, 25, New York

Emily, 30, London

Michael, 35, Paris

我们可以使用以下代码来读取该文件:

with open('data.csv', 'r') as file:

csv_reader = csv.reader(file)

for row in csv_reader:

print(row)

这将输出每一行的内容,以列表形式表示。在这个例子中,输出将是:

['Name', ' Age', ' City']

['John', ' 25', ' New York']

['Emily', ' 30', ' London']

['Michael', ' 35', ' Paris']

接下来,我们可以使用tabulate库将CSV数据输出为表格形式。我们需要安装tabulate库:

pip install tabulate

然后,我们可以使用以下代码将CSV数据输出为表格:

from tabulate import tabulate

table = []

with open('data.csv', 'r') as file:

csv_reader = csv.reader(file)

for row in csv_reader:

table.append(row)

print(tabulate(table, headers="firstrow"))

这将输出以下表格:

Name     Age    City

------- ----- ---------

John 25 New York

Emily 30 London

Michael 35 Paris
在文章中合理插入这段代码,可以提升Python读取CSV文件并输出表格的密度,但需要注意避免过度使用。代码块可以使用
标签包裹起来,并将

标签替换为
标签。

希望这个例子能够帮助你理解如何使用Python读取CSV文件并输出表格。

千锋教育IT培训课程涵盖web前端培训Java培训、Python培训、大数据培训软件测试培训物联网培训云计算培训网络安全培训、Unity培训、区块链培训、UI培训影视剪辑培训全媒体运营培训等业务;此外还推出了软考、、PMP认证、华为认证、红帽RHCE认证、工信部认证等职业能力认证课程;同期成立的千锋教研院,凭借有教无类的职业教育理念,不断提升千锋职业教育培训的质量和效率。

声明:本站稿件版权均属千锋教育所有,未经许可不得擅自转载。

猜你喜欢LIKE

python如何统计字符串中字母个数while

2023-08-21

python如何统计字符串中字母个数,数字个数

2023-08-21

python如何控制鼠标键盘

2023-08-21

最新文章NEW

python如何读取csv文件,并求平均值

2023-08-21

python如何统计字符串中字母个数代码

2023-08-21

groovy语法怎么操作

2023-08-20

相关推荐HOT

更多>>

快速通道 更多>>

最新开班信息 更多>>

网友热搜 更多>>